>> I am writing on behalf of NCSG to request your mediation expertise regarding an ICANN matter, however I didn't fill-out the online complaint form, because it isn't really a complaint that I am filing, but rather a request for mediation services of an uncertain situation that has stalled on its own.
>>
>> Basically, the Non-Contracted Parties House (NCPH) is at an impasse regarding the selection process for the Vice-Chair of the NCPH. The understanding of the Non-Commercial Stakeholders Group (NCSG) is that we had an agreement with the Commercial Stakeholders Group (CSG) to rotate the position of Vice-Chair nominee on an annual basis between the two SG's in the House. However, CSG leaders have been unwilling to honor that agreement (which I will forward to you in a separate email) and been unwilling to respond to our requests to discuss the impasse and work out a solution any time soon. Therefore, NCSG believes your mediation services would be extremely helpful in moving this process forward and assisting the House in its Vice-Chair selection process in a timely fashion.
